ASTI chief gets death threat which included 'despicable references' to his kids
The General Secretary of the Association of Secondary Teachers in Ireland has condemned the treatment of the Education Minister Ruairi Quinn and claims he has been bullied by members of his own organisation.
Minister Quinn was repeatedly heckled, jeered, booed and laughed at during his speech at the ASTI conference in Co Wexford yesterday.
